For Resource Pack Creators / Mod Developers
To customize the model that appears on the player's back, create a folder inside of nicos_backslot directory, named after the ID of the item you want to modify.
Example File Structure:
assets
└── nicos_backslots
└── backslot_data
└── minecraft
├── shield.json
└── trident.json
Each JSON file corresponds to an item and allows you to adjust its display mode, scale, offset and rotation.
Example Configuration (Trident):
{
"mode": "none",
"scale": {
"x": 1.25,
"y": 1.25,
"z": 1.25
},
"offset": {
"x": -0.5,
"y": -1.32,
"z": 0.5
},
"rotation": {
"x": 0,
"y": 0,
"z": 45
}
}
The mode property defines the transformation mode of the item. Available options include:
none
third_person_left_hand
third_person_right_hand
first_person_left_hand
first_person_right_hand
head
gui
ground
fixed

Nicos Backslots server crashes on startup – what to do?
Most common cause: wrong fabric version or insufficient RAM. Check the server log (latest.log) for "OutOfMemoryError" or "Mixin" errors. With Mado Hosting: ensure at least 3 GB RAM is allocated and the loader matches the mod version (1.21.1). You can switch loaders with one click in the panel.
Is Nicos Backslots compatible with fabric and quilt?
Nicos Backslots officially supports fabric, quilt for Minecraft 1.21.1, 1.20.1, 1.19.4. The Mado dashboard automatically detects incompatible loader combinations.
